What Does CTRM Do?
Castor Maritime Inc. was founded in 2017 and is headquartered in Limassol, Cyprus. The company operates in the global shipping industry, providing seaborne transportation services for a variety of cargoes. It operates through three segments: Dry Bulk, Aframax/LR2 Tanker, and Handysize Tanker. The Dry Bulk segment focuses on transporting commodities such as iron ore, coal, and soybeans. The Aframax/LR2 Tanker segment and Handysize Tanker segment are involved in the transportation of crude oil and refined petroleum products. As of December 31, 2021, Castor Maritime owned and operated a fleet of 29 vessels. This fleet consisted of two Handysize tanker vessels, seven Aframax/LR2 tanker vessels, and 14 dry bulk vessels. The company's services cater to customers worldwide, facilitating the movement of essential commodities and energy resources. Castor Maritime aims to capitalize on the cyclical nature of the shipping industry, adjusting its fleet composition and operational strategies to maximize profitability. The company continually evaluates market conditions and seeks opportunities for strategic acquisitions and operational efficiencies.

F-Score 6/9Financial Health
Castor Maritime Inc.'s Piotroski F-Score is 6/9, a 9-point checklist of profitability, leverage and efficiency — a middling fundamental profile. Its Altman Z-Score of 1.36 places it in the distress zone, a signal of elevated financial risk.
ROE 14%Key Financial Metrics
Return on equity for Castor Maritime Inc. stands at 14.2%, a gauge of how efficiently it converts shareholder capital into profit. Return on assets is 9.6%, showing how much profit it generates from its asset base. CTRM trades at a trailing price-to-earnings ratio of 0.93, below the Industrials sector average of ~30x. Its free cash flow yield is 96.6%, a gauge of the cash the business throws off relative to its market value. A current ratio of 6.88 indicates the company holds enough short-term assets to cover its near-term obligations.

CTRM Revenue & Earnings Trend
In Q1 2026, CTRM generated $21.3M in top-line revenue, marking a sequential decrease of 5.8%. The company recorded net income of $47.0M, with diluted EPS of $0.83. Quarter-over-quarter revenue has been mixed, typical for a micro-cap company operating in Industrials. Across the four most recent quarters, CTRM averaged $0.32 in diluted EPS.
